Abiding Nowhere (Wu Suo Zhu) movie times near 60160 (Melrose Park, IL)

 Change Location Clear Location
Bad Boys: Ride or Die get your tickets

Showtimes for "Abiding Nowhere (Wu Suo Zhu)" near 60160 (Melrose Park, IL) are available on:


  Change Location